2

当我的 android 应用程序为后台时,我想出现抬头通知

当我的应用程序打开时,会出现抬头通知,但如果应用程序处于后台或关闭状态,它只会显示在正常状态栏上。

我尝试了许多其他资源并阅读了堆栈溢出类似的问题。

但我还没有得到有用的解决方案。即使应用程序处于后台,是否也可以显示抬头通知?

4

1 回答 1

1

Firebase 云消息传递有两种类型的消息:

  • 通知消息,如果它处于活动状态,则会传递到您的应用程序代码,并在您的应用程序处于非活动状态时由系统处理。
  • 数据消息,始终传递到您的应用程序代码。

从您所描述的情况来看,这听起来像是在发送notification消息。如果您总是希望您的应用程序代码处理消息,以便您控制它的显示方式,那么您将希望改为发送data消息。

有关消息类型的更多信息,请参阅:

于 2020-03-19T04:02:25.487 回答